(04-11-2012, 10:01 PM)THE_Liam Wrote: Hi mate. Are 306s popular in Poland then?

Unfortunately, not as much as you have in the UK.
In Poland, the most popular are the VAG family cars and of course the Civic`s.
But our community is growing all the time.
Worse is with the 306th tunning parts.
Most of the things you have to do yourself, which discourages many beginners users.
